Our Senior Associate - Research and Policy Engagement, Abhineet Nayyar, participated in the conference, ‘People-Led AI in Health ’, conducted by RAXA Consulting.
We joined a consortium of research, policy, and advocacy organizations at the conference. The goal of the session was to prepare a collaborative charter on ethical and consensual use of personal and sensitive health data in the development and use of health-AI technologies. By centering public health as a core pillar of digital innovation and the social value of data in that context, our input focused on reframing the conversation away from individual rights protections and towards more collective imaginations of health data utilization.
